# #517d4a

A color — muted. Deterministic analysis from BrandSweets (no inference).

## Values

- Hex: `#517d4a`
- RGB: rgb(81, 125, 74)
- HSL: hsl(112, 26%, 39%)
- OKLCH: oklch(0.544 0.091 141.1)
- Relative luminance: 0.1691

##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 4.79: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AAA: text → #3e6039 (7.15:1)
- On black (#000000): 4.38:1 — AA fail, AA-large pass,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#53814b (4.61:1); AA: background → #fafafa (4.59:1); AAA: text → #6aa362 (7.03:1)
